MU Women Hosting FDU-Florham in Freedom Semi's

10/30/2012 8:50:00 PM

The Misericordia University women's soccer team will host FDU-Florham in the Freedom Conference semifinals, Friday, November 2 at 7:00 p.m. Mangelsdorf Field.

Misericordia is the top seed after finishing the regular season at 15-2-1 overall and 7-0 in the Freedom Conference. 
FDU-Florham is seeded fourth after rallying from a two goal deficit with less than five minutes to play in their regular season finale at DeSales to finish 4-3 in the Freedom.

Second-seeded Wilkes will host Eastern in Thursday's other semi and the winners will meet for the Freedom title, Sunday.  The Freedom champion will receive and automatic berth to the NCAA Division III Championships.

The Cougars of Head Coach Mark Stauffer were perfect in the Freedom, including a 3-0 win over FDU-Florham a month ago.

MU is led by the dynamic senior duo of Sam Helmstetter and Laura Roney who have combined for nearly 80 points this season.

Helmstetter leads the Cougars in scoring with 39 points (16g, 7a) while Roney is second with 34 points (12g, 10a).

Helmstetter's 39 points are the third-highest single-season total in school history and she is third in career scoring with 116 points.

Roney is tied for fourth with 98 career points and is tied with Helmstetter for the school assists record with 32.

Megan Lannigan (7g, 7a) adds 21 points while Meghan Antrim and Erin McGreal both have 10 goals.

Nikki Hensel tied Roney for the team lead with 10 assists.

Led by freshman goalie Maureen Ciccosanti, the MU defense has posted eight shutouts while allowing just .60 goals per game.

The Devils are led by Clair Donahue's 27 points (10g, 7a).
